Bitly acquires social publishing tool Twitterfeed
Bitly, whose mission is to reinvent how people discover and share content on the web, has officially acquired Twitterfeed. Twitterfeed allows bloggers to “feed their blogs to Twitter,” Facebook, and other services using RSS. The acquisition will be used to bring the enhanced sharing functionality of Twitterfeed directly to bitly.com, making it easier to collect, organize, shorten and share links.
